THE BRUSSELS (4.5/5) Besides the Liege, the Brussels waffle is an interesting choice and very different from the Liege. As the menu describes, it's definitely significantly lighter, and it's crispier in a different way (not from the caramelization of the pearl sugar but from crisped up batter similar to an Ego waffle). It's extremely delicate, so I'd recommend just doing some powdered sugar and maybe a chocolate drizzle or some whipped cream. ------ ENVIRONMENT / AMBIANCE: * Small shop on the edge of Harvard Square.
